If it is a TPI car, the 1227730 ECM that you have in it is a great and tunable ECM. Look in the DIY PROM forum for information on tuning, using updated or modified code (S_AUJP for example), and what equipment to to use.

I use the sister to that ECM (1227749) in my Datsun running the Nissan straight 6, with a turbo, and no check engine light problems or issues. It's a great system

Tuning should be very similar, RBob can answer that question better.

Some differences would be that you would need to get the "port mod" on the TBI ECM, to run MPFI, where as the '7730 would already be set-up for that. The P4 ECM is already a newer ECM, that, could be faster processing overall, again RBob would know for sure, I know he made some great improvements with the TBI ECM. I'm also not sure if his TBI EBL ECM would be a direct plug and play for your current TBI ECM, since I know it's based on the '7747. Repinning is an option in any case, but you would still need to modify the harness under the hood, if you retained the TBI harness.
